Swedish Janssons Frestelse Recipe

Janssons Frestelse, or Jansson’s Temptation, is a classic Swedish casserole dish made with potatoes, onions, pickled sprats (a type of small fish similar to anchovies), and cream. This hearty and comforting dish is typically enjoyed during Christmas and other festive occasions in Sweden. Here’s a traditional recipe to help you make Janssons Frestelse at home.

Ingredients:

  • 1 kg (2.2 lbs) potatoes, peeled and julienned
  • 2 large onions, thinly sliced
  • 1 can (100 g) pickled sprats or anchovies, drained and chopped
  • 2 cups heavy cream
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 1/2 cup bread crumbs
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h dill for garnish (optional)

Instructions:

  1. Prepare the Ingredients:
    • Preheat your oven to 200°C (390°F).
    • Peel and julienne the potatoes into thin strips. Thinly slice the onions.
  2. Assemble the Casserole:
    • In a greased baking dish, layer half of the julienned potatoes evenly on the bottom.
    • Spread half of the sliced onions over the potatoes.
    • Scatter the chopped pickled sprats or anchovies over the onions.
    • Repeat the layers with the remaining potatoes and onions.
  3. Add Cream and Milk:
    • In a bowl, mix the heavy cream and milk together. Pour the mixture evenly over the layered potatoes and onions.
  4. Top with Bread Crumbs and Butter:
    • Sprinkle the bread crumbs evenly over the top of the casserole.
    • Dot the top with small pieces of butter.
  5. Bake the Casserole:
    • Place the casserole in the preheated oven and bake for 45-60 minutes, or until the potatoes are tender and the top is golden brown and crispy. If the top browns too quickly, cover with foil and continue baking.
  6. Serve:
    • Remove the casserole from the oven and let it cool slightly before serving. Garnish with fresh dill if desired.
    • Serve Janssons Frestelse hot, preferably with a side of pickled beets and crispbread.

Tips for Perfect Janssons Frestelse:

  • Potato Slices: Make sure the potatoes are sliced thinly and evenly for uniform cooking.
  • Cream Mixture: Ensure the cream and milk mixture is well distributed to keep the casserole creamy and moist.
  • Crispy Top: The bread crumbs and butter should create a golden, crispy topping. If necessary, use the broil setting for the last few minutes to achieve this.

Cultural Significance:

Janssons Frestelse is a beloved dish in Sweden, often served during Christmas smorgasbords (Julbord) and other festive occasions. Its rich and savory flavors make it a comforting favorite that embodies the warmth and tradition of Swedish cuisine.

Making Janssons Frestelse at home allows you to enjoy a traditional Swedish dish that’s perfect for festive occasions or cozy family dinners. This creamy potato casserole, with its layers of potatoes, onions, and pickled sprats, is sure to become a favorite. Whether you’re preparing it for a special celebration or simply want to try something new, this traditional recipe will bring a taste of Sweden to your kitchen.
